The Importance of Sustainability in Design

Sustainability in design has become a fundamental pillar in the creation of products that respect the environment and promote responsible practices.

In this context, Tidelli stands out by valuing handcrafted work, integrating sustainability and craftsmanship into its creations.

Sustainable design seeks to minimize environmental impact throughout the product's life cycle, from the selection of materials to disposal.

This approach not only preserves natural resources but also meets the growing demand for eco-friendly products. Companies that adopt sustainable practices strengthen their reputation and attract conscious consumers.
